    The main purpose of this position is to diagnose and repair all systems on a diesel tractor to include, but not limited to: engine, transmission, front axle, rear axle, suspension, air conditioning and heating, electrical, air brakes and 5th wheel systems. Must have advanced set of hand tools, rollaway toolbox, ½ drive impact and sockets, digital volt/ohm/amp meter. The job functions listed below represent the essential job duties and responsibilities of the above-listed position. * Diagnose and repair mechanical and electrical problems on diesel tractors as indicated on work orders or discovered during inspection. Repairs will be made to the following: minor and major electrical, engine electronic controls, clutch replacement and adjustment, differential replacement, exhaust repairs, u-joints, cab interior, wheel seals, brakes, air bags and leveling valve, shocks, thermostats, fan hub, air brake valves, air lines, air governor, air compressor, air drier, radiator, hoses, belts, alternators, batteries, lights, kingpins, shackle pins and bushings, drag link and tie rod ends, 5th wheel, oxyacetylene operation, preventative maintenance, and heating and air conditioning. Document completed repairs on a work order. * Operate tractor. This will include locating tractor and driving it into the shop, then parking equipment on the lot when repairs are completed. * Customer service. This includes addressing and advising drivers on technical questions concerning their tractor. * Clean work area. This will include cleaning floors, storing and cleaning shop and personal tools and equipment. Trash removal. * Procure parts. This will include getting parts and materials from the parts room to make repairs to tractors. * Perform other duties as assigned by supervisory personnel. * Training. This will include training less experienced mechanics using hands on method and answering technical questions as they arise.
